Today I took a drive around in my neighborhood and shot a picture of these 3 houses that were for sale on the same street. They were all built in 2008, priced fairly similar and have similar layouts. Many of you are probably seeing this every day now due to the economic situation with people being forced to re-locate and sell. This made me wonder about several things: Do sometimes people see neighbors house go up for sale and they decide to do the same? Could there be something wrong with the neighborhood? Or is it simply unfortunate circumstances that many people find themselves in now? All three houses are empty and in my opinion the first homeowner out of the 3 who decides to make their house stand out from the other 2 would sell first. Today is Monday, July 14, 2008.  Twenty eight years ago quite early in the morning of Monday, July 14, 1980, I sat on the south of Lakeshore Blvd at the base of Walkers Line in Burlington, Ontario.  In full view was an image now indelibly cast in my memory of this determined young man running in a double-step and skip style suited for his prosthetic leg, on his way from Oakville to Hamilton.  All of a sudden I was completely overcome by uncontrollable emotions that I had never quite experienced before.  I was only one of a few who were there to offer support to Terry Fox as he came by, and after I feebly roused a "Go Terry" he waved over to me; that's when I totally lost it.
